The Rezaval Lab at University of Birmingham is seeking three postdoctoral researchers and one Research Assistant or PhD candidate to join a Wellcome Trust Discovery Award funded programme investigating how the brain resolves behavioural conflict. Successful candidates will contribute to a multidisciplinary programme combining in vivo two photon calcium imaging, connectomics, quantitative behavioural tracking, optogenetics, neural circuit dissection, single cell transcriptomics, and computational analysis to identify mechanisms that link molecules, synapses, cells, and neural circuits to behaviour, and to uncover fundamental principles underlying decision-making.Deadlines for applications: Postdocs, Sunday 26 April; PhD/Research Assistant, Monday 27 April 2026 Deadline for applications 26 Apr, 2026 Further information and application
